Our fact sheet tries to be brief, and to address a number of issues, both the URI/URN historic confusion but also the relationship to other (non web) identifiers (eg ISBN) which are important to our community, such as identifiers of non-digital abstractions. We've tried to represent the understanding to those who are not close to IETF/W3C activities but are users of identifiers, e.g. publishers, librarians, consumers. We've found that those communities do indeed use the terms URL and URN (far more so than URI) and we still encounter a number of questions about eg URN resolvers in libraries. That was the primary focus of our factsheet for our members. We are not attempting to represent the full detail of the techical specifications, but would like to cite the consensus and certainly try to avoid any misprepresentations. We could certainly improve the factsheet to reference the RFC 3986 position, and would welome your suggestions for doing so. I realize that there was confusion about URIs, URNs and URLs back around 2000 or 2002 when some of the earlier discussions took place, but this confusion has since been worked out. The current URI specification, RFC 3986 http://www.ietf.org/rfc/rfc3986.txt in section 1.1.3 clearly explains the relationship. It would be good to get the DOI "fact sheet" updated to properly reflect this.
